Cloud Engineer - AWS, DevOps, Kubernetes

Dallas, TX, United States

Job Title: Cloud Engineer - AWS, DevOps, Kubernetes

Location: Remote

Duration: 6 months

Job Description: Cloud Engineer with strong experience in Cloud DevOps IaaS(Compute/Infra Services), docker/Kubernetes, Teraform scripting, PaaS components, Cloud Networking, security (Authentication, Authorization), Chef, Ansible, YAML, Python or Go lang knowledge.

Cloud DevOps engineer candidate should have solid experience in hands on scripting infrastructure as a code, configuration, and implementation in containerized workloads in cloud platform.

Responsibilities: Cloud Infra services: Networking, Windows/Linux virtual machines, Docker, Kubernetes, Storage, Auto Scaling.

Collaborate with development and operations teams to integrate security into the Cloud hosted devops CI/CD pipeline, ensuring security checks and scans are automated and seamlessly incorporated.

Design and implement infrastructure-as-code (IaC) using Terraform to define and manage cloud infra resources securely and efficiently.

5+ years of experience development, configure, design cloud infra solutions

Building infra automation using Artifactory, Build, Deploy, deployment manager.

Linux, Ubuntu Scripting, administration

Security Concepts and tools (Authentication, Authorization, Active directory federation Services, Database Security, etc).

Capacity planning, Application Server topology design and Performance tuning for large volumetric and widespread integration with heterogeneous legacy integration

Participate in Assessment of Applications for migration to cloud, including technology, complexity, dependencies etc.

Identify design risks and issues and develop mitigation strategies

Help with identification of optimal hosting strategies and migration path of applications.

Design, develop a highly scalable and redundant virtual infrastructure to support the requirements

Understand requirement, technology, security, and business process landscape

Understand future vision of business operation and needs

Qualifications: 5+ years' experience working as Cloud Engineer

Detailed understanding of AWS DevOps Kubernetes

Bachelor / Master of Technology , Cloud Certified DevOps practitioner, cloud administration
